A little lengthy

Total
3 out of 5 stars

Revisado: 02-21-24

the chapters on premise and character are pretty good. I struggled to finish the book because it was kind of wordy, I think the author could have got his point across with a lot fewer words. there's a lot of references and sections of famous play that I wasn't very familiar with. the narrator has a nice voice and did a good job.

The culture of China & India in the 13th century

Total
5 out of 5 stars
Ejecución
5 out of 5 stars
Historia
5 out of 5 stars

Revisado: 10-15-21

Very informational. It's split into 4 books, The 1st 2 are on China. The 3rd is on India and most of the Indies. The last book depicts a war. You'll learn a lot about the people's beliefs customs resources and also a lot about the the great Kublai Khan.
